Long-Awaited Debut Of Homewood Brewing Company Is Set
A ribbon cutting and grand opening is planned for Oct. 18.

HOMEWOOD, IL — On Friday, Oct. 18, in honor of her son Jarad “Juice WRLD” Higgins, Carmela Wallace will host the grand opening and ribbon cutting ceremony for Homewood Brewing Company, a "vibrant, creative, and welcoming space for community gathering, music, great food, and great beer," brewery reps said in a release.
At age 19, Jarad Higgins became “Juice WRLD,” a rapper, singer and songwriter of soulful rap music who saw a meteoric rise while speaking candidly about his struggle with addiction and depression, the company said.
"Taken too soon, Jarad’s creativity and his powerful connection with fans now serve as the inspiration behind Homewood Brewing Company," according to the release. "Filled with artistic tributes to his spirit, the brewery stands as both a celebration of Jarad’s legacy and an opportunity to give back to the Homewood community that embraced his mother, Carmela, as she raised him."

Inspired by his aunt’s Creole cooking he grew up eating, Head Chef Robert Lauderdale will oversee the food. Homewood Brewing Company’s menu reflects a love for upscale comfort food and from-scratch cooking. The in-house smoker is the heart of the kitchen, infusing homemade sausages, seasonal small plates, and hearty entrées with a delicious smokiness. Behind Chef Lauderdale is a dedicated team of culinary professionals who bring their own expertise and creativity to ensure each dish reflects the company’s commitment to quality and flavor.
Brian Wallace, Jarad’s brother and a passionate craft beer enthusiast and seasoned homebrewer, leads the brewing efforts at Homewood Brewing Company. His expert team blends seasonal ingredients with meticulous attention to detail and a profound understanding of traditional brewing techniques. They have not only built a reliable, high-quality system to keep fan favorites flowing but also developed a second system for small-batch, one-of-a-kind, sometimes crazy brews.

Homewood Brewery is a proud benefactor of Live Free 999, the foundation Carmela founded in Jarad’s honor that focuses on addressing mental health challenges and substance dependency. Homewood Brewing Company will support Live Free 999 by donating a percentage of all proceeds from an always-on-tap benefit beer.
The grand opening celebration open to the public is set for 2 to 6 p.m. on Friday, Oct. 18. Homewood Brewing Company is located at 18225 Dixie Hwy.
